>>65385991As far as I know, they're the ONLY nation to adopt a digitized heads-up display sci-fi gun like this, and actually put it into service on a large scale.They made over 20,000 sets of FÉLIN equipment.

>>65389193>looks actually usefulYeah.... about that...On paper it was quite useful, to a much higher degree than most similar systems.But when the FÉLIN was deployed in actual combat campaigns, most French soldiers carrying these things around ended up ditching like 90% of the system.They generally found these things to be heavy and clunky, as well as being slow and awkward to use.The general sentiment among them was that while the system did have some useful features, these features weren't worth all the hassles associated with the wiring, battery management, and having to carry around 20lbs of extra bullshit that they were still unlikely to use.Thus, the lasting legacy of the FÉLIN system ended up mostly being the new Pic-rail upper for the FAMAS, with an aimpoint or Eotech sight being used as the main optic rather than as an emergency back-up.
